Dragons of the Dwarven Depths (Dragonlance: The Lost Chronicles, Vol. 1)
36 reviews
Margaret Weis
,
Tracy Hickman
Wizards of the Coast
, 2006
Dragonlance standard!
This book lives up to the Dragonlance standard in my opinion. It portrays the events that took place between the first two book of the chronicles trilogy (after the escape for Pax Tharkas). Definetly worth reading if you crave to know what convinced the dwarfs of Thorbadin to shelter 800 human refugees, or if you crave to know how a hammer that has been lost for over 300 years finally ...

At Last
I still remember the day I first saw the ad for Dragons of Despair in Dragon Magazine. I still remember playing that adventure for the first time. I still remember when Dragons of Autumn twilight became the first fantasy novel to hit the New York Times best seller list. These are some of the defining moments in my gaming career. So it only stands to reason that I'd be excited to see this ...
